TDS on Foreign payment under DTAA if no PAN

Date 23 Jan 2012
Replies 6 Replies
Views 8347 Views
TDS on foreign payments: absence of PAN triggers higher domestic withholding; treaty rates may nevertheless prevail.
Issue: withholding on outward payments to a foreign payee without PAN. One position treats Section 206AA as triggering a higher domestic withholding rate where PAN is absent, with no cess or surcharge applied under that provision. A contrasting position holds that the DTAA governs the applicable withholding rate and that treaty rates beneficial to the payee should prevail over conflicting domestic provisions. (AI Summary)

In case of Payments out of India, the Payee not having PAN. what will be the rate of TDS, 20.60% ( u/s 206 ) or DTAA rates.
